
Offshore forex brokerage LiteForex said it has made available to clients a deposit and withdraw funds in cryptocurrencies Bitcoin and Litecoin. Deposit transactions are processed via OkPay e-payment system without any commission fees.
“Cryptocurrencies are highly liquid assets, and many of our clients prefer to use them for investments,” the broker said. “A deposit is credited in the currency of your Forex account, but both deposits and withdrawals can be made in cryptocurrencies.”
In addition to OkPay, LiteForex clients can also make fund transfers via Visa and MasterCard bank cards, bank wire transfers and online payment systems Skrill, Neteller, WebMoney, Qiwi, and MoneyPolo. They can use a wide range of currencies, including Euro (EUR), US dollar (USD), British pound (GBP), Russian ruble (RUB), Japanese yen (JPY), Swiss franc (CHF), Canadian dollar (CAD), Australian dollar (AUD), and New Zealand dollar (NZD).
Traditionally, LiteForex does not charge any deposit or withdrawal fees and reimburses clients any payment system deposit fees.
LiteForex, set up in 2005, is a collective brand of LiteForex Investments Ltd., which is registered and regulated in the Marshall Islands, and Liteforex (Europe) Ltd., which holds a Cyprus license.
